* More relief to Sri Lankan Army deserters
Fri, Jul 31, 2009, 08:05 pm SL Time, ColomboPage News Desk, Sri Lanka.

July 31, Colombo: The Sri Lankan Army today announced another amnesty period for army deserters, this time a special resignation program.

According to the Sri Lanka Army Headquarters this special resignation program will be launched from August 24th to September 14th.

Under the program all those who had deserted the Army before the 31st of May 2009, will be officially discharged from the service.

This program will be conducted at selected army camps in Ambepussa, Panagoda, Kuruwita, Saliyapura, Boyagane, Ganemulla and Seeduwa.
